Success story – 2021EU11xxx London embassy
I just wanna share some details of my DV journey as I believe some people might find it helpful.
March 12 – documents submitted
August 17 – 2NL received with an interview scheduled for the next day giving me less than 24 hours notice – I didn’t go to the interview
August 24 – London embassy sends me an email w/ instruction on how to register on their website and book an interview slot – there was only one last time slot available all the way up until the end of September
September 2 (Thursday) – medical exam
September 6 (Monday) – Visa Medicals confirm they sent my results to the embassy via courier on that day (3 working days after the exam)
September 8 (Wednesday) – interview at the embassy – visa approved, however, the medical results hadn’t arrived at the embassy at the time of my interview, or possibly hadn’t been dealt with yet
September 10 (Friday)- my CEAC status changed from Ready to Administrative Processing
September 13 (Monday) – my CEAC status changed to Issued – later that day I got an email from the embassy w/ a tracking number for my passport/envelope
September 15 (Wednesday) – I collected my passport/envelope at DX Chancery Lane in London
The interview itself was a surprisingly pleasant experience. My interview was scheduled for 9AM. I arrived at the embassy at 8:10AM and was leaving the building at 9AM. Most people seemed to be there for the non-immigrant visas. I was asked just a couple of basic questions, such as ‘When are you planning to travel to the US?’ or what was my job. I was a sole applicant, no marriages and whatnot, nothing really extra.

Hi Simon. I’ve just read something that is complete news to me and want to clarify please. All this time I was under the assumption that only the main applicant needs to produce relevant work/educational background. Now I’ve read that if using your spouses country of eligibility, they too will have to show this?
I’m asking because I’m British so used my husband’s country of chargeability. Does this therefore mean that he too will have to produce relevant/eligible work/education documents?
Will only myself as the main applicant providing this not be enough? Will we therefore be disqualified if he does not produce this as well?
September 17, 2021 at 05:26
I have this described on my site. When cross charging both of you need to prove you meet the requirements and both must enter the USA together.
